The Mode Dial

Align the mode icon with the mark next to the mode
dial.

b Portrait,
c Landscape,
e Night portrait,
y Scene

(

A 33)

Choose this mode for
automatic adjustment of
settings to suit the
selected subject type, or
use the voice recording
option to record sound
only.

P, M

(

A 43, 44)

Adjust shooting menu
settings such as white
balance and ISO
sensitivity, as well as the
continuous shooting
mode for P (programmed
auto) or M (manual) mode.

A Auto

(

A 20)

Choose this simple “point-
and-shoot” mode, suited
to first-time users of digital
cameras, in which the
camera automatically
adjusts settings.

B High sensitivity (A 42)

Choose this mode to
reduce blur when the
subject is poorly lit.

D Movie

(

A 54)

Choose this mode to shoot
movies.

z Set up

(

A 96)

Display the setup menu,
where you can perform
such tasks as setting the
camera clock and
adjusting monitor
brightness.
